Web21. jan 1999 · Most prototype plans don't allow for an employee to waive participation. I do think this would have to be in the plan document. It's permitted for profit sharing and money purchase plans, but if there's a cash or deferred arrangement, the 401(k) regulations only allow a one-time irrevocable election not to participate under fairly narrow circumstances.
